How much can a retiree live on comfortably in your host country?

The cost of living in Manila is generally considered to be quite affordable. Groceries, transportation, and utilities are all relatively inexpensive compared to other major cities in the world. Rent prices can vary depending on the area, but overall, it is still quite affordable. Eating out is also quite affordable, with a variety of restaurants offering delicious local cuisine at reasonable prices.
